Text Box: Your most treasured dreams are far too valuable to be hidden away. Instead, put them into action so that they become real and vibrant contributions to your world.
Every moment will be filled with some activity or another. So fill as many of those moments as you can today with positive action. You're always moving in some direction or another. So move steadily in the direction of those things you value and treasure most.
It can be all too easy to get caught up in the empty distractions that continually come your way. But do you really want to Text Box: waste your time and energy on them when there is so much more you can be doing?
Pick the most positive, valuable, magnificent thing you can imagine and put it into action. Let it fill your thoughts and fill your moments.
When each action, no matter what it may be, is taken as a step toward what you treasure most, the power of joy and purpose will fill your efforts. Put your dreams into action, and put your own special value into life.
-- Ralph Marston
